Challenge #02412-F222: One Little Slip

(Kid is getting in trouble for deviating from the timeline after an accident involving wild magic led to them seeing the results of following what the (some evil and some doing what they feel they have no choice but to) grown-ups in their life want them to do, when the god in their bedroom doing the yelling is panicked because they're supposed to be responsible for the timeline going the way it should, since it did result in eventual victory over things much worse than even who [Kid] became and so much ends up built on that, and the gods with oversight over her are going to be PISSED)

Honestly, if [Kid] were still six, they might just have cried due to [God of Time] getting up them like this. She was meant to be a nice god. -- RecklessPrudence

"It wasn't my fault," said Pani, getting their facts established at the get-go. "You're the one who gave me the wild magic, so technically, it's your fault."

The Goddess of Time, Fate, and Chance -aka Aunty Temp- folded two of her arms and glared down at Pani. "That didn't fly when you were eight, Pani. You are destined for greatness, or should I say, you were destined for greatness."

"It was still wild magic, Aunty..." Pani pleaded. "I was just trying to get Haaken to stop punching me... and it went wrong." Tears were streaming down their face. Pani and Aunty Temp were the only people who knew who Haaken was, any more.
